Output 7bcbab4edcc86e1c9fa9682a77b6f653c90250c3842a4f26f3d68dd0a54455a1:6

value
51329696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88fe0f914010430b73dc86102dafe3ba1fc9a61f OP_EQUAL
address
3EBNB61k6aCaC4oJ2JwBPWzcXvRsTjNdDk
transaction
7bcbab4edcc86e1c9fa9682a77b6f653c90250c3842a4f26f3d68dd0a54455a1
confirmations
302498
spent
true